So off i went with my electric tester, a Snap-On one, where the whole handle lights up when a Live wire is touched.
A quick check of the fuse for the horn, all fine, connected the tester to Negative side of the battery, placed the probe onto the Positive connector on the horn, told him to press the horn, Bingo! the handle lit up.
Me. "Your horn is knackered Mick"
A 2 mile drive to a friends parts place, £9.97 for a new horn, 2 mile drive back, literally, 5 mins to replace the horn as it was sooo easy to get to, just by the slam panel at the front of the engine bay, and..... BEEEEP,BEEEEP.
